Job description

We are looking for a strategic, driven, and people-centric Talent Acquisition professional to partner with stakeholders across all functions within the business, to help shape hiring strategies and attract top-tier talent.
The successful candidate will work as part of our fantastic UK HR function and EU Talent Acquisition team.

Key Accountabilities
  1. Own business hiring portfolios in UK and support the HRBP teams to hire the best talent available.
  2. Provide an end-to-end recruiting service to the business, including internal mobility; creating role profiles, job posting, interview scheduling, candidate and stakeholder management, conducting HR interviews, onboarding, etc.
  3. Approach candidates directly in the market, using LinkedIn.
  4. Proactively create campaigns to find common skillsets to attract talent across a variety of roles for current vacancies and build pipelines for the future.
  5. Produce daily hiring update/reports for business conversations and any relevant hiring conversations.
  6. Manage external partners (headhunters/agencies) when required, and any related spend.
Knowledge and Experience

Ideal candidate will have proven and relevant experience in a Recruiting/Talent Acquisition role within Financial Services/Wealth Management. Could currently be working within a HR function where Recruiting plays a large part of their current role or within an agency. Is confident in balancing and juggling an ever-changing list of priorities, plans a demanding workload, and is ruthless with time. Thrives in change and creates new ways of working to optimise the hiring process through automation. Familiar with usual recruiting tools and systems: SuccessFactors, LinkedIn, Indeed, LGBTQ Careers, etc.

Attributes and Qualities

Ability to challenge the status quo, present ideas, position new approaches to business, and influence outcomes. Strong stakeholder management. Independent and creative thinker. Proactive attitude, able to prioritize tasks and work in a virtual team environment as well as within the broader HR function. Highly motivated and driven, has high standards, attention to detail, and is empathetic to candidates, colleagues, and business stakeholders. Ability to pitch Quintet/Brown Shipley to candidates, engage with the Reward function, and close them with and for the business. Desire to collaborate across functions and all geographies. Strong and effective written/verbal communication skills.

Technical Skills

Microsoft Office suite; LinkedIn - ability to create talent pools, specific campaigns.

Languages Skills

English language and any other European languages (French, German, Belgian, Dutch) considered an advantage.
